笔记-redis安装配置

1.      redis安装配置

1.1.    windows环境安装

win8已有redis

查看版本:redis-server –version

想更新到5.0.0,但是redis本身不支持windows,

https://github.com/MicrosoftArchive/redis/releases下可以下载到windows版的redis,不过最新版是3.2.100。

下载并解压就可以运行了。

redis-server redis.conf

使用命令注册到服务中就可以设置自启动了;

再把路径添加到PATH中就可以在命令行使用redis-cli。

1.2.    linux环境安装

在centos下安装最新的5.0.0。

  1. 下载source code并拷贝到centos中。

解压放到/usr/local下;

  1. 编译 make    # 等待
  2. 验证安装成功

cd /src

./redis-server

可以运行就是安装成功了。

1.2.1.   环境配置

  1. 将运行文件移到一个文件夹中

mkdir –p /usr/local/redis-5.0.0/bin

cd /usr/local/redis-5.0.0/src

mv redis-serve ….. ../bin

把所有可执行文件移到../bin

  1. 配置文件移动

mkdir –p /usr/local/redis-5.0.0/etc

cd /usr/local/redis-5.0.0

mv redis.conf ./etc

  1. 后台启动redis服务

cd ./etc

vi redis.conf

修改daemonize 为yes

再次启动redis服务,并指定启动服务配置文件

redis-server /usr/local/redis/etc/redis.conf

  1. 添加路径

在/etc/profile最后一行添加:

PATH=$PATH:/usr/local/redis-5.0.0/bin

  1. 自启动

echo "/usr/local/bin/redis-server /etc/redis.conf" >> /etc/rc.d/rc.local

  1. 其它配置

修改redis.conf

appendonly 改为yes

#指定是否在每次更新操作后进行日志记录。

#Redis在默认情况下是异步的把数据写入磁盘,

#如果不开启,可能会在断电时导致一段时间内的数据丢失。

#因为 redis本身同步数据文件是按上面save条件来同步的,

#所以有的数据会在一段时间内只存在于内存中。默认为no

  1. 开启远程连接

redis默认只允许本地访问,如果想远程访问需要修改配置。

vi redis.conf

参数:

bind 指定可以访问的地址,改为

bind 192.168.199.0

protected-mode 默认yes,改为no

  1. 远程连接测试

redis-cli –h <ip > -p 6379

笔记-redis安装的更多相关文章

  1. Docker学习笔记-Redis 安装

    拉取官方的镜像 docker pull redis:3.2 查看 docker images redis 运行容器 docker run -p 6379:6379 -v $PWD/data:/data ...

  2. redis 安装配置学习笔记

    redis 安装配置学习笔记 //wget http://download.redis.io/releases/redis-2.8.17.tar.gz 下载最新版本 wget http://downl ...

  3. redis相关笔记(一.安装及单机及哨兵使用)

    redis笔记一 redis笔记二 redis笔记三 1.安装 cd /usr/src #进入下载目录(这个目录自己定) yum install -y wget gcc make tcl #安装依赖 ...

  4. redis笔记总结之redis安装

    二.Redis安装 2.1 Redis下载 官网地址:http://redis.io/ 下载地址:http://download.redis.io/releases/redis-3.0.0.tar.g ...

  5. Redis学习笔记一:Redis安装

    Redis安装 1.下载进入redis官网下载redis-xxx.tar.gz包 2.将redis-xxx.tar.gz拷贝到Linux某一目录下并对其进行解压 tar -zxvf Redis-xxx ...

  6. Redis 安装与简单示例

    Redis 安装与简单示例 一.Redis的安装 Redis下载地址如下:https://github.com/dmajkic/redis/downloads 解压后根据自己机器的实际情况选择32位或 ...

  7. redis安装、测试&集群的搭建&踩过的坑

    1 redis的安装 1.1   安装redis 版本说明 本教程使用redis3.0版本.3.0版本主要增加了redis集群功能. 安装的前提条件: 需要安装gcc:yum install gcc- ...

  8. redis安装 phpredis Jedis 扩展的实现及注意事项,php,java,python相关插件安装实例代码和文档推荐

    redis安装 phpredis Jedis 扩展的实现及注意事项,php,java,python相关插件安装实例代码和文档推荐 1.Redis 官方网站下载: http://redis.io/dow ...

  9. Redis安装测试(待完善)

    1 Redis安装 在网址http://redis.io/下载redis-3.2.3.tar.gz,解压. 进入解压目录 编译和安装,具体配置项可参考自带的README.md文件 make test ...

随机推荐

  1. Android OS Startup

    OS puts emphases on how to provide interfaces to user's APPs for using hardware device in the conven ...

  2. http头部如何对缓存的控制

    文章自于我的个人博客 使用缓存的目的就是在于减少计算,IO,网络等时间,可以快速的返回,特别是流量比较大的时候,可以节约很多服务器带宽和压力. 一个请求从缓存的方面来说,有三个过程. 本地检查缓存是否 ...

  3. gradle方式集成融云sdk dlopen failed: library "libsqlite.so" not found

    1.gradle implementation 'cn.rongcloud.android:IMLib:2.8.6' implementation 'cn.rongcloud.android:IMKi ...

  4. Azure进阶攻略丨如何驾驭罢工的Linux虚机网卡?

    很多人的生活中,流传着一个屡试不爽,据说可以解决任何问题的百宝锦囊: 所以经常可以听到类似这样的对话: -我的电脑咋上不去网了? -重启一下电脑. -还是不行呢! -重启一下路由器. -怎么还不行-_ ...

  5. 06、部署Spark程序到集群上运行

    06.部署Spark程序到集群上运行 6.1 修改程序代码 修改文件加载路径 在spark集群上执行程序时,如果加载文件需要确保路径是所有节点能否访问到的路径,因此通常是hdfs路径地址.所以需要修改 ...

  6. 安装php的memcache扩展

    linux: 安装环境 RHEL 4 Php 5.2.6 所需软件 libevent-1.4.6-stable.tar.gz (http://monkey.org/~provos/libevent/) ...

  7. firewalld 使用简介

    学习apache安装的时候需要打开80端口,由于centos 7版本以后默认使用firewalld后,网上关于iptables的设置方法已经不管用了,想着反正iptable也不会用,索性直接搬官方文档 ...

  8. 线程 task pritce

    1.使用task类创建并执行简单任务: 使用task的构造函数来创建 任务,并调用start方法来启动任务,执行异步操作 aitAll用于等待提供的所有 System.Threading.Tasks. ...

  9. 100 numpy exercises

    100 numpy exercises A joint effort of the numpy community The goal is both to offer a quick referenc ...

  10. VMWare关闭beep声

    在虚拟机文件夹下找到 .vmx 文件,在文件末尾添加 mks.noBeep = "TRUE" ,重启虚拟机即可.